Refactor
This commit is contained in:
parent
94f028ce68
commit
2ad2b3b56d
|
|
@ -7,21 +7,19 @@ from django.urls import reverse
|
|||
|
||||
|
||||
class AccountUserTests(APITestCase):
|
||||
|
||||
url = reverse('web:account:user-retrieve-update')
|
||||
|
||||
def setUp(self):
|
||||
self.data = get_tokens_for_user()
|
||||
|
||||
def test_user_url(self):
|
||||
response = self.client.get(self.url)
|
||||
url = reverse('web:account:user-retrieve-update')
|
||||
response = self.client.get(url)
|
||||
self.assertEqual(response.status_code, status.HTTP_401_UNAUTHORIZED)
|
||||
|
||||
self.client.cookies = SimpleCookie(
|
||||
{'access_token': self.data['tokens'].get('access_token'),
|
||||
'refresh_token': self.data['tokens'].get('access_token')})
|
||||
|
||||
response = self.client.get(self.url)
|
||||
response = self.client.get(url)
|
||||
self.assertEqual(response.status_code, status.HTTP_200_OK)
|
||||
|
||||
data = {
|
||||
|
|
@ -33,19 +31,16 @@ class AccountUserTests(APITestCase):
|
|||
"email": "sedragurdatest@desoz.com",
|
||||
"newsletter": self.data["newsletter"]
|
||||
}
|
||||
response = self.client.patch(self.url, data=data, format='json')
|
||||
response = self.client.patch(url, data=data, format='json')
|
||||
self.assertEqual(response.status_code, status.HTTP_200_OK)
|
||||
|
||||
data["email"] = "sedragurdatest2@desoz.com"
|
||||
|
||||
response = self.client.put(self.url, data=data, format='json')
|
||||
response = self.client.put(url, data=data, format='json')
|
||||
self.assertEqual(response.status_code, status.HTTP_200_OK)
|
||||
|
||||
|
||||
class AccountChangePasswordTests(APITestCase):
|
||||
|
||||
url = reverse('web:account:change-password')
|
||||
|
||||
def setUp(self):
|
||||
self.data = get_tokens_for_user()
|
||||
|
||||
|
|
@ -54,15 +49,16 @@ class AccountChangePasswordTests(APITestCase):
|
|||
"old_password": self.data["password"],
|
||||
"password": "new password"
|
||||
}
|
||||
url = reverse('web:account:change-password')
|
||||
|
||||
response = self.client.patch(self.url, data=data, format='json')
|
||||
response = self.client.patch(url, data=data, format='json')
|
||||
self.assertEqual(response.status_code, status.HTTP_401_UNAUTHORIZED)
|
||||
|
||||
self.client.cookies = SimpleCookie(
|
||||
{'access_token': self.data['tokens'].get('access_token'),
|
||||
'refresh_token': self.data['tokens'].get('access_token')})
|
||||
|
||||
response = self.client.patch(self.url, data=data, format='json')
|
||||
response = self.client.patch(url, data=data, format='json')
|
||||
self.assertEqual(response.status_code, status.HTTP_200_OK)
|
||||
|
||||
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user